High-Speed Data Output for Digital Broadcasting
The Schneider DTA 102 provides high-speed transport-stream output for digital video systems. This module transmits MPEG-2 and MPEG-4 data streams reliably. It suits broadcast headends, satellite uplinks, and cable television networks.
Technical Specifications
| Parameter | Specification |
|---|---|
| Model | DTA 102 |
| Category | High-speed Transport-Stream Output |
| Height | 130 mm |
| Width | 45 mm |
| Depth | 200 mm |
| Weight | 0.450 kg |
| Output Interfaces | 2 x ASI (BNC, 75Ω), 1 x IP (RJ45) |
| ASI Data Rate | 0 to 216 Mbps per port |
| IP Data Rate | 0 to 500 Mbps (UDP/RTP) |
| Packet Size | 188 or 204 bytes (programmable) |
| Output Impedance | 75 Ω (ASI), 100 Ω (IP) |
| Return Loss | >15 dB at 270 MHz |
| Jitter | <5 ns peak-to-peak |
| Clock Source | Internal or external (TTL, 27 MHz) |
| Connector Type | 2 x BNC, 1 x RJ45, 1 x BNC (clock input) |
| Status Indicators | 4 x LEDs (PWR, LOCK, TX1, TX2) |
| Internal Components | 1 FPGA, 2 ASI drivers, 1 Ethernet PHY, 1 oscillator |
| Energy Storage | 47 µF filtering capacitor |
Output Architecture and Data Transmission
The DTA 102 features two independent ASI output ports on BNC connectors. Each port transmits transport-stream data up to 216 Mbps. The module also includes one IP output for network streaming applications. An FPGA handles all data formatting and packet generation. The Schneider DTA 102 supports both 188-byte and 204-byte packet sizes. A 27 MHz crystal oscillator provides the master timing reference.
ASI Output Characteristics and Signal Quality
This high-speed transport-stream output provides 75 Ω impedance for ASI signals. The output return loss exceeds 15 dB at 270 MHz for minimal reflections. Peak-to-peak jitter measures less than 5 nanoseconds for stable decoding. The DTA 102 drives coaxial cables up to 300 meters without repeaters. It automatically detects and locks to the input clock source. Two green LEDs indicate active transmission on each ASI port.
IP Streaming and Network Integration
The Schneider DTA 102 includes a 100BASE-TX Ethernet port for IP output. This port supports UDP and RTP transport protocols. The module streams transport data at rates up to 500 Mbps. It accepts unicast or multicast destination addresses. You can configure the IP parameters through the management interface. The DTA 102 inserts time stamps for synchronized multi-device streaming.
Physical Dimensions and Installation Guidelines
The Schneider DTA 102 weighs 0.450 kilograms for straightforward rack mounting. Its height measures 130mm, width 45mm, and depth 200mm. Install this module in a standard 19-inch rack enclosure. The unit consumes 6.5 watts from the 12 V DC supply. It operates reliably from 0°C to +50°C ambient temperature. Use 75 Ω coaxial cable (RG59 or RG6) for ASI connections.
Energy Storage and Power Characteristics
The DTA 102 includes a 47 µF capacitor for power supply filtering. This capacitor stabilizes the internal voltage rails during load changes. The module requires an external 12 V DC power supply (not included). The Schneider DTA 102 contains no battery for configuration storage. It saves all settings in non-volatile flash memory permanently. You will never perform battery replacement on this transport-stream output module.
